Dayco Showcases HD Products at China Powertrain Exhibition

Dayco's display included an alternator decoupler pulley, torque limiter and demos of its heavy-duty decouplers and viscous dampers for the Chinese commercial vehicle market.

Dayco presented its heavy-duty products at the 2023 China International Exhibition on Internal Combustion Engine & Powertrain Equipment from Nov. 15-17 in Nanjing. The event, themed “Power Change the World,” drew over 200 industry leaders to showcase advancements in the internal combustion engine sector.

The company highlighted its powertrain solutions aimed at extending the lifecycle of original equipment for heavy-duty, light-duty, premium and hybrid vehicles. Dayco’s display included an alternator decoupler pulley, torque limiter and damper in oil, alongside demonstrations of its heavy-duty decouplers and viscous dampers tailored for the Chinese commercial vehicle market. These products are designed to meet the demands of local truck and engine manufacturers by reducing carbon emissions, enhancing fuel efficiency, increasing drive system durability, and improving noise, vibration and harshness (NVH) levels, the company said.

Additionally, Dayco showcased its P1 and P2 hybrid system modules, reflecting its commitment to advancing new energy vehicles. Zack Chen, OE sales director for APAC at Dayco Propulsion Solutions, underscored the company’s century-plus history of market adaptation and its comprehensive solutions. “The development of new energy determines the direction of the global automotive industry, and Dayco has followed the pace of market changes and delivered full-system solutions for over 115 years,” Chen said.

Dayco said its presence at the exhibition emphasized its ongoing efforts to innovate within China’s internal combustion engine industry and its global pursuit of efficient and sustainable propulsion technologies.
